[F124 Notification to local authorities of existing reservoirs. E+W+S

(1)Where a large raised reservoir has been constructed before, or is in course of construction at, the commencement of this Act, the undertakers, if they are not a [F2 relevant authority ], shall, not later than nine months after the date of that commencement, give to the [F2 relevant authority ] in whose area the reservoir is situated (or, if it extends or will extend into the areas of more than one [F2 relevant authority ], to one of those authorities) notice of the situation of the reservoir and of the name and address of the undertakers; and if the undertakers are a [F2 relevant authority ], and the reservoir or any part of it is or will be in the area of another [F2 relevant authority ] or authorities, they shall, not later than nine months after that date, give notice of the situation of the reservoir and of their being the undertakers to the other authority or to one of the other authorities.

(2)With the notice under subsection (1) above the undertakers shall send for inspection and return by the [F2 relevant authority ]

(a)any final certificate given under the M1Reservoirs (Safety Provisions) Act 1930 on the construction of the reservoir or any alteration of it or, if the preliminary certificate has been so given but no final certificate, the preliminary certificate;

(b)any certificate so given as to the execution of the works on the construction of the reservoir or any alteration of it (including the annex to the certificate);

(c)the report made on the latest inspection of the reservoir under that Act (if any).

(3)The notice under subsection (1) above shall state, if it is so—

(a)that no final certificate was given under the M2Reservoirs (Safety Provisions) Act 1930 on the construction of the reservoir or on its alteration to become a large reservoir because the construction or alteration was completed before the commencement of that Act;

(b)that no certificate has been given for the reservoir or inspection made of it under that Act because it was not a reservoir to which the Act applied.

(4)Every [F2 relevant authority ] shall during the three months after the date of the commencement of this Act take such steps as they think are reasonably required to inform undertakers of the requirements of subsections (1) to (3) above.]
